Output e3b6d9b2112af07930e7616a25a4d0559f3429d8261f788d9cbf1b37ca89d23c:1

value
423969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 003e0d294c290518dcfc147e17947b08356450c3 OP_EQUAL
address
31iJFx8mbAkMdaEQyvW8QTmtrfwe56XbVx
transaction
e3b6d9b2112af07930e7616a25a4d0559f3429d8261f788d9cbf1b37ca89d23c
confirmations
262397
spent
true